toasted rice cereal (rice, sugar, salt, malt flavor, niacinamide reduced iron, vitamin b2 (riboflavin) folic acid), corn syru, fructose, vegetable oil (soybean and palm oil with tbh for freshness), sugar, chocolate, corn syrup solids, cocoa processed with alkat contains 2% or less of dextrose, vegetable glycerin, nonfat milk, gelatin, natural and artificial flavors, salt, acetylated monoglycerides, datem, soy lecithin, bht for freshness and soy ingredients contains by koll
Our analysis indicates that Rice Krispies Treats Chocolate Crispy Marshmallow Squares is likely not suitable for a halal diet. This is based on the detection of the following ingredients which are generally avoided:
These ingredients conflict with the principles of a halal diet. For example, the ingredient "gelatin" is a known issue for this diet.The full list of ingredients we analyzed is: toasted rice cereal (rice, sugar, salt, malt flavor, niacinamide reduced iron, vitamin b2 (riboflavin) folic acid), corn syru, fructose, vegetable oil (soybean and palm oil with tbh for freshness), sugar, chocolate, corn syrup solids, cocoa processed with alkat contains 2% or less of dextrose, vegetable glycerin, nonfat milk, gelatin, natural and artificial flavors, salt, acetylated monoglycerides, datem, soy lecithin, bht for freshness and soy ingredients contains by koll.
